## Activities

**Objects:** THE OBJECTS OF THE CIO ARE:FOR THE PUBLIC BENEFIT, TO PROMOTE AND ADVANCE THE HEALTH OF AND ALLEVIATE THE SUFFERING OF MILITARY FORCES AND EMERGENCY SERVICE VETERANS WITH MILITARY AND WORK RELATED DISABILITIES(I) THROUGH THE USE OF MARTIAL ARTS AND PHYSICAL FITNESS TRAINING AS A FORM OF REHABILITATION(II) BY PROVIDING OTHER SUPPORT TO THOSE INDIVIDUALS BY WAY OF GRANTS

**Activities:** Build a global REORG Community to help active Military, Emergency Service Personnel and Veterans discover Brazilian Jiu Jitsu and Physical Fitness Training to gain renewed sense of purpose and structure. Accomplished this by Funding individual training sponsorships, establishing a global network of vetted affiliate martial arts clubs and gyms and providing 1:1 support to each new member
